LMA picks ex-RFIB chief and 19-year Aon vet as underwriting director
The Lloyd’s Market Association (LMA) has appointed a new underwriting director, who most recently served as CEO of Nimbla and managing director at RFIB following various executive roles for 19-years at Aon.
Elizabeth Jenkin’s (pictured) appointment as underwriting director is effective from October 09. Jenkin will report to Sheila Cameron, chief executive officer of LMA.
In her new role, Jenkin will play a key part in working with the Corporation of Lloyd’s, LMA’s members and the Lloyd’s market to influence change in the marketplace.
Jenkin joins from Nimbla where she served as chief executive officer.
Cameron said: “I am delighted to welcome Elizabeth to the LMA. Her extensive experience and board-level perspective makes her the ideal person to work with Lloyd’s and the LMA at such a pivotal time for our members, the managing and members’ agents community.”
Jenkin commented: “Under the leadership of Sheila and the wider executive team, the LMA facilitates success for the marketplace. I am both privileged and excited to be part of the mission to make the market a better place and I look forward to leading the Underwriting Team to continue to provide our membership with excellent support, advice and guidance.”
